How To Choose The Best Air Purifier For Pet Allergies And Asthma
Not all air purifiers are built to handle the specific demands of a home with pets. When you’re managing both allergies and asthma, the filtration system needs to capture microscopic dander particles, neutralize persistent odors, and move enough air to keep the entire room fresh. Here are the critical specifications to evaluate before buying.
HEPA Filter Class and Particle Capture
True HEPA (or H13/H14 grade) filters are non-negotiable for pet allergy and asthma control. These filters mechanically capture at least 99.97% of airborne particles as small as 0.3 microns. Pet dander particles range from 5 to 10 microns, but smaller allergen fragments and dust mite debris fall well below 1 micron—only a true HEPA filter reliably traps these asthma-triggering particles. Avoid vague “HEPA-type” or “HEPA-like” marketing language; look for explicit “True HEPA” or “H13 HEPA” certification in the specifications.
CADR—Clean Air Delivery Rate
CADR measures how quickly the purifier can filter dust, pollen, and smoke from a room. For pet households, the dust CADR rating is the most relevant number since pet dander behaves similarly to dust particles. A higher CADR means faster air turnover. As a rule of thumb, choose a unit with a dust CADR that is at least two-thirds of your room’s square footage. For a 400-square-foot living area, look for a dust CADR of 260 CFM or higher to ensure effective allergen removal.
Activated Carbon Filtration for Odors
Pet odors—from wet dog smell to litter box ammonia—are gaseous compounds that HEPA filters cannot capture. An activated carbon filter is essential. The weight and density of the carbon matter more than the surface area; heavier carbon pellets provide greater adsorption capacity and last longer. Some premium units use specialized “pet formula” carbon layers infused with additional odor-neutralizing agents. For persistent pet smells, prioritize purifiers with at least 1.5 pounds of activated carbon or a dedicated high-deodorization carbon filter.

1. COWAY Air Purifiers for Home Large Room Airmega 250
The COWAY Airmega 250 is the gold standard for pet allergy and asthma households that need whole-floor coverage without compromise. Its HyperCaptive filtration system combines a washable pre-filter, activated carbon filter for VOCs and odors, and a true HEPA filter that captures 99.97% of 0.3-micron particles—including the microscopic dander fragments that trigger asthma attacks. With a coverage area of 1,860 square feet in 60 minutes, this unit handles open-concept living spaces where pet dander and odors tend to accumulate most heavily.
Smart Mode continuously monitors air quality via a built-in particulate sensor and adjusts fan speed automatically, which is particularly useful when your pets move between rooms. The Rapid Mode kicks in at maximum power when it detects a sudden spike in pollutants—like right after your dog shakes off outside or the cat uses the litter box. Users with severe respiratory conditions, including emphysema, have reported dramatic improvements in indoor air quality within days of installation. The washable pre-filter extends the main HEPA filter life to a full year, keeping replacement costs manageable.
The 20.5-pound unit feels substantial and stable, and its warm gray finish blends into most decor without looking like a medical appliance. The touch controls are intuitive, though there is no WiFi connectivity—a deliberate design choice that some may prefer for security and simplicity. A three-year warranty backs the investment, which is the longest coverage in this comparison.

2. LEVOIT Air Purifiers for Home Large Room Core 400S-P
The LEVOIT Core 400S-P is an AHAM VERIFIDE-certified powerhouse with independently tested CADR ratings of 231 CFM for smoke, 240 CFM for dust, and 259 CFM for pollen. For pet allergy and asthma sufferers, the dust CADR is the most relevant benchmark—240 CFM means this unit can rapidly clear dander and debris from a 1,733-square-foot space in one hour. The Votexair technology and 360-degree intake design ensure no corner of the room is left untreated, which is critical when your cat’s favorite lounging spot circulates allergens throughout the entire floor.
The AirSight Plus laser dust sensor provides real-time PM2.5 readings on the display, so you can see exactly when your pet’s activity spikes particulate levels. Auto Mode responds instantly—users report the fan ramps up within seconds of a dog shaking off or a cat kicking up dust from its bed. Sleep Mode drops noise to 24 dB, making it barely audible in a bedroom. The VeSync app adds remote scheduling and filter life monitoring, plus compatibility with Alexa and Google Assistant for hands-free control during allergy attacks.
The 3-in-1 filtration system uses an H13 HEPA-grade media that captures 99.97% of particles down to 0.3 microns, but the ARC Formula technology also targets VOCs and cooking odors that often mingle with pet smells. The unit runs on 120V and is designed for US homes only. Users consistently praise its ability to clear kitchen smoke and pet odors within minutes, though the proprietary replacement filters are pricier than generic alternatives.

4. WINIX 5520 Air Purifier for Home Large Room
The WINIX 5520 combines a four-stage filtration system—washable fine mesh pre-filter, activated carbon filter, True HEPA filter, and Plasmawave ionizer—to tackle the full spectrum of pet-related pollutants. The True HEPA filter captures 99.99% of airborne allergens as small as 0.01 microns, which is an order of magnitude finer than standard HEPA filters. This matters for asthma sufferers because allergen fragments smaller than 1 micron can penetrate deeper into lung tissue. The advanced odor control carbon filter is specifically formulated to reduce VOCs and household odors from cooking, pets, and smoke.
The built-in air quality sensor with LED color indicator provides instant visual feedback—blue means clean air, orange or red signals rising particulate levels, which triggers Auto Mode to adjust fan speed in real time. Users report that the sensor reacts quickly to cooking smoke and pet activity, ramping up purification within seconds. Sleep Mode automatically activates when the room darkens and returns to Auto Mode when light returns, all at a near-silent 23.5 dB. The Winix Smart App adds remote control and monitoring, with Alexa and Google Home compatibility for voice commands.
The unit feels lighter than its 13.3 pounds suggests, and the magnetic front panel makes filter access tool-free. The 1-inch thick HEPA and carbon filters last a full 12 months, with the washable pre-screen extending their life further. Replacement filters are reasonably priced at around per set. Some users report that Alexa integration is not fully seamless, but the standalone auto mode works flawlessly without any smart home reliance.
